When it comes to healthy-looking skin, moisture is one of the most important factors. Your skin is made up of three layers that each play a distinct role in maintaining skin health and protecting your internal organs from germs and toxic substances.
Though the health of each layer of your skin affects your look, the outer portion — the epidermis — is the layer of skin that holds all the moisture. In the winter, the cold temperatures, low humidity, and dry indoor air increases moisture loss from your epidermis, which may be why your skin is dry, flaky, and sensitive.
Every month, your epidermis naturally rids itself of old skin cells and replaces them with healthy, young skin cells. As you get older, this process slows down, making your skin more vulnerable to the drying effects of winter weather.

The HydraFacial is an innovative skin treatment that uses advanced technology to cleanse, hydrate, and protect your skin to restore its naturally fresh glow. What makes HydraFacial so unique is that it’s designed to be quick and efficient —we can have you in and out in less than an hour — and safe for all skin types.

For your wintertime HydraFacial treatment, we first use the patented HydraFacial tool to cleanse and exfoliate your skin. This process removes the dead skin cells from the surface layer, revealing the younger, healthier cells underneath.
After we exfoliate your skin, we then extract the impurities and debris from your pores and infuse moisturizing agents into your skin.
During the final portion of your HydraFacial, we permeate your skin with a combination of nutrients to protect it from the winter weather and enhance the effects of the facial. We use special infusions for this final step that address your unique skincare needs.
